About this Property
Breathtaking Views
Take in the views from a terrace and a garden and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access.
Convenient Amenities
Featured amenities include laundry facilities and a safe deposit box at the front desk. A roundtrip airport shuttle is available for a surcharge.
Cozy Guestrooms
Make yourself at home in one of the 3 guestrooms, featuring kitchens. Rooms have private furnished balconies or patios.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ected.

This was the perfect location for our family. It is right on the edge of Oia, away from the crowds but just a short walk to the center of town. There is a path up the hill to a church, which is located right on the trail from Fira to Oia. Our apartment had a large patio with a very nice view.
- jay (10/5): very good - it's a family run business. they have four or five detached apartments. unit we stayed in had two stories, kichen/common area, washroom, outdoor dinning table, patio set, and two bedrooms. hotel is on slope of the hill, so each unit have excellent views facing north east. breakfast was very good. I had a rental car but oia to thera bus stop is right in front on the hotel. walking trail between oia to thera is a few steps above with great views.
